How Fashion Becomes a Language—Even When You’re Silent

Intro

Some people talk with their hands. Some with their posture.
And some—say everything with a jacket.

Fashion is a language. Not in words, but in signals.
Here’s how your style can speak for you—even when you’re not trying.

1. Color = Tone of Voice

Bold red? Confident.
Soft beige? Calm.
All black? You’re focused—and maybe not in the mood to chit-chat.


2. Silhouette = Volume

Oversized = openness or protection
Structured = boundaries
Slouchy = relaxed, possibly tired—but still cute


3. Repetition = Personality

If you always wear sneakers + wide pants + graphic tee? That’s your punctuation—your default sentence.

✅ That’s how people recognize you, even from across the street.
